The history of Marietta College is inseparable from that of the town of Marietta
Classical instruction in the Northwest Territory had its actual beginning at Marietta in the founding of a Greek and Latin school, the Muskingum Academy, by the city's founding fathers in 1797. Instruction in the classics began in 1800 and has been maintained continuously in Marietta since that year.
